/* H10 BLUE COLOR */

.custom-theme-eques .overlay {
    background: transparent linear-gradient(180deg, rgba(21, 57, 157, 0) 0%, #BD9B60 100%) 0% 0% no-repeat padding-box;
    background: transparent -moz-linear-gradient(-90deg, rgba(21, 57, 157, 0) 0%, #BD9B60 100%) 0% 0% no-repeat padding-box;
    background: transparent -webkit-linear-gradient(-90deg, rgba(21, 57, 157, 0) 0%, #BD9B60 100%) 0% 0% no-repeat padding-box;
}

.blue-theme-bg,
.custom-theme-eques .bg-template {
    background: #BD9B60;
    background: -moz-linear-gradient(top, #BD9B60 1%, #BD9B60 100%);
    background: -webkit-linear-gradient(top, #BD9B60 1%, #BD9B60 100%);
    background: linear-gradient(to bottom, #BD9B60 1%, #BD9B60 100%);
    filter: progid: DXImageTransform.Microsoft.gradient(startColorstr='#BD9B60', endColorstr='#BD9B60', GradientType=0);
}

.custom-theme-eques .text-template {
    color: #BD9B60;
}

.custom-theme-eques .btn-outline-light:focus,
.custom-theme-eques .btn-outline-light:active:focus,
.custom-theme-eques .btn-outline-light:hover,
.custom-theme-eques .btn-outline-light.active,
.custom-theme-eques .dot-notification,
.custom-theme-eques .header.active,
.custom-theme-eques .footer a.btn.active span.icon-text,
.custom-theme-eques .btn-default,
.custom-theme-eques .btn-outline-light:not(:disabled):not(.disabled):active {
    background-color: #BD9B60;
}

.custom-theme-eques .loader-screen {
    background-color: #BD9B60;
    background: #BD9B60;
    background: -moz-linear-gradient(top, #BD9B60 1%, #BD9B60 100%);
    background: -webkit-linear-gradient(top, #BD9B60 1%, #BD9B60 100%);
    background: linear-gradient(to bottom, #BD9B60 1%, #BD9B60 100%);
    opacity: 0.9;
}

.custom-theme-eques body {
    background-color: #BD9B60;
    background: #BD9B60;
    background: -moz-linear-gradient(top, #BD9B60 1%, #BD9B60 100%);
    background: -webkit-linear-gradient(top, #BD9B60 1%, #BD9B60 100%);
    background: linear-gradient(to bottom, #BD9B60 1%, #BD9B60 100%);
}

.custom-theme-eques .footer a.btn:hover span.icon-text,
.custom-theme-eques .float-label .form-control:focus {
    border-color: #BD9B60;
}

.custom-theme-eques .header.active,
.custom-theme-eques .search,
.custom-theme-eques .dropdown-menu {
    box-shadow: 0px 3px 7px rgba(0, 49, 103, 0.20);
    -webkit-box-shadow: 0px 3px 7px rgba(0, 49, 103, 0.20);
    -moz-box-shadow: 0px 3px 7px rgba(0, 49, 103, 0.20);
    -ms-box-shadow: 0px 3px 7px rgba(0, 49, 103, 0.20);
}

.custom-theme-eques .btn-default {
    box-shadow: 0px 5px 15px rgba(0, 49, 103, 0.50);
    -webkit-box-shadow: 0px 5px 15px rgba(0, 49, 103, 0.50);
    -moz-box-shadow: 0px 5px 15px rgba(0, 49, 103, 0.50);
    -ms-box-shadow: 0px 5px 15px rgba(0, 49, 103, 0.50);
}

.custom-theme-eques .btn-outline-light,
.custom-theme-eques .footer a.btn:hover span.text-name,
.custom-theme-eques .footer a.btn.active span.text-name,
.custom-theme-eques .form-control:focus,
.custom-theme-eques .btn-light {
    color: #BD9B60;
}

.custom-theme-eques a,
.custom-theme-eques .wrapper,
.custom-theme-eques .form-control,
.custom-theme-eques body.header-dark,
.custom-theme-eques .header-dark .header,
.custom-theme-eques .header-dark .header a,
.custom-theme-eques .header-dark .header .btn-link {
    color: #000000;
}

.custom-theme-eques .chat-list .left-chat .chat-block,
.custom-theme-eques .sidebar,
.custom-theme-eques .btn-outline-light:focus,
.custom-theme-eques .btn-outline-light:active:focus,
.custom-theme-eques .btn-outline-light:hover,
.custom-theme-eques .btn-outline-light.active,
.custom-theme-eques .footer a.btn.active span.icon-text,
.custom-theme-eques .bg-template,
.custom-theme-eques .btn-default,
.custom-theme-eques body,
.custom-theme-eques .header,
.custom-theme-eques .header a,
.custom-theme-eques .header .btn-link,
.custom-theme-eques .sidebar .main-menu .list-group-item i,
.custom-theme-eques .sidebar .main-menu .list-group-item.active i,
.custom-theme-eques .sidebar .main-menu .list-group-item.active,
.custom-theme-eques .nav-tabs .nav-item .nav-link,
.custom-theme-eques .bg-template a:not(.btn-light) {
    color: #000000;
}

.custom-theme-eques .header.active a {
    color: white;
}

.custom-theme-eques .splash-footer {
    color: white !important;
}

.custom-theme-eques .header,
.custom-theme-eques .footer,
.custom-theme-eques .footer a.btn span.icon-text,
.custom-theme-eques .wrapper {
    background-color: #f9f9f9;
}

.custom-theme-eques .bg-template .bg-light {
    background-color: rgba(255, 255, 255, 0.1)
}

.custom-theme-eques .sidebar .main-menu .list-group-item {
    color: #ffffff
}

.custom-theme-eques .footer a.btn-link-default {
    color: #BD9B60
}

.custom-theme-eques .chat-list .left-chat .chat-block,
.custom-theme-eques .sidebar .main-menu .list-group-item.active i,
.custom-theme-eques .footer a.btn:hover span.text-name:after,
.custom-theme-eques .footer a.btn.active span.text-name:after {
    background-color: #4E3524
}

.custom-theme-eques .nav-tabs .nav-item .nav-link.active {
    border-color: #4E3524
}

.custom-theme-eques .chat-list .left-chat .chat-block:before {
    border-top-color: #4E3524;
    border-left-color: #4E3524
}

.custom-theme-eques .btn-template {
    background-color: #4E3524;
    color: #ffffff;
}

.custom-theme-eques .btn-template:hover {
    color: #ffffff;
    background-color: #4E3524;
    border-color: #BD9B60;
}

.custom-theme-eques .btn-template.focus,
.custom-theme-eques .btn-template:focus {
    color: #ffffff;
    background-color: #4E3524;
    border-color: #BD9B60;
    box-shadow: 0 0 0 0.2rem rgb(130 138 145 / 50%);
}

.custom-theme-eques #container-foto,
.custom-theme-eques #container-salario {
    display: none;
}


/*  CUSTOMIZED */

.custom-theme-eques .splash-image {
    opacity: 0.3;
    filter: grayscale(1);
}

.custom-theme-eques a#submitsplash {
    background: #4E3524;
}

.custom-theme-eques .heading-1 {
    color: #4E3524;
    font-family: 'BigCaslon';
    text-transform: capitalize !important;
}

.custom-theme-eques .divider-1 span {
    display: block;
    width: 50px;
    height: 1px;
    background-color: #4E3524;
}

.custom-theme-eques .offer-title {
    font-family: 'BigCaslon';
    text-transform: capitalize !important;
}

@font-face {
    font-family: 'Proxima Nova Regular';
    src: url('webfonts/ProximaNova/ProximaNova-Regular.eot');
    src: url('webfonts/ProximaNova/ProximaNova-Regular.eot?#iefix') format('embedded-opentype'), url('webfonts/ProximaNova/ProximaNova-Regular.woff2') format('woff2'), url('webfonts/ProximaNova/ProximaNova-Regular.woff') format('woff'), url('webfonts/ProximaNova/ProximaNova-Regular.ttf') format('truetype'), url('webfonts/ProximaNova/ProximaNova-Regular.svg#ProximaNova-Regular') format('svg');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Proxima Nova Bold';
    src: url('webfonts/ProximaNova/ProximaNova-Bold.eot');
    src: url('webfonts/ProximaNova/ProximaNova-Bold.eot?#iefix') format('embedded-opentype'), url('webfonts/ProximaNova/ProximaNova-Bold.woff2') format('woff2'), url('webfonts/ProximaNova/ProximaNova-Bold.woff') format('woff'), url('webfonts/ProximaNova/ProximaNova-Bold.ttf') format('truetype'), url('webfonts/ProximaNova/ProximaNova-Bold.svg#ProximaNova-Bold') format('svg');
    font-weight: bold;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'Proxima Nova Light';
    src: url('webfonts/ProximaNova/ProximaNovaCond-Light.eot');
    src: url('webfonts/ProximaNova/ProximaNovaCond-Light.eot?#iefix') format('embedded-opentype'), url('webfonts/ProximaNova/ProximaNovaCond-Light.woff2') format('woff2'), url('webfonts/ProximaNova/ProximaNovaCond-Light.woff') format('woff'), url('webfonts/ProximaNova/ProximaNovaCond-Light.ttf') format('truetype'), url('webfonts/ProximaNova/ProximaNovaCond-Light.svg#ProximaNovaCond-Light') format('svg');
    font-weight: 300;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'BigCaslon';
    src: url('webfonts/BigCaslon/BigCaslon-Rom.eot');
    src: url('webfonts/BigCaslon/BigCaslon-Rom.eot?#iefix') format('embedded-opentype'), url('webfonts/BigCaslon/BigCaslon-Rom.woff2') format('woff2'), url('webfonts/BigCaslon/BigCaslon-Rom.woff') format('woff'), url('webfonts/BigCaslon/BigCaslon-Rom.ttf') format('truetype'), url('webfonts/BigCaslon/BigCaslon-Rom.svg#BigCaslon-Rom') format('svg');
    font-weight: 500;
    font-style: normal;
    font-display: swap;
}